South Metro Human Services is an addiction treatment facility for individuals residing in St. Paul, MN. and within the surrounding neighborhoods while battling a substance use disorder . It provides services like Cognitive/behavior Therapy, Dialectical Behavior Therapy, Anger management and more, that are in keeping with its philosophy of evidence based treatments that are proven effective.

In the same way, South Metro Human Services believes in individual treatment to ensure that their patients achieve the best possible results. The addiction treatment facility also specializes in other types of care like Aftercare/continuing care, Breath analyzer or blood alcohol testing, Case management - among many others. All these services are also offered by South Metro Human Services in various settings like Outpatient Programs, Outpatient Methadone/Buprenorphine or Vivitrol, as well as others.

In addition, it has aftercare planning and other treatment methods designed to help you achieve lasting sobriety. These services have made sure that South Metro Human Services has a special place within the local community, especially because they lead to positive long term outcomes for the clients who enroll into this alcohol and drug rehab center. Last but not least, South Metro Human Services accepts Cash or Self-Payment, Medicaid and others.
